Salama Al-Ghwail, a candidate for the upcoming government, affirmed that the visit by the Chief of Staff of the Libyan Land Forces, Saddam Haftar, to the Essien border crossing with Algeria reflects the military institution’s commitment to protecting Libya’s unity and sovereignty.

He pointed out that the Libyan army now secures more than 95% of the country’s borders, describing the military as the first line of defense safeguarding Libya’s sovereignty.

Al-Ghwail also expressed hope that this move would inspire greater national solidarity toward building a strong and secure state.
